If you bought your labels through eBay, there is a special form and email address for ups claims.  See the ups section on this page -

 

https://www.ebay.com/help/selling/shipcover/shipping-insurance?id=4643&st=12&pos=1&query=Shipping%20...

 

Since you have already started claims directly, you'll need to find a way to reference those if you resubmit them.
